Welcome home, National: No new taxes pledge a win for taxpayers

The Taxpayers’ Union is welcoming National’s U-turn and unequivocal commitment to “no new taxes”, calling it a victory for taxpayers and common sense. Taxpayers’ Union Spokesperson Tory Relf said:

“Welcome home, National. This is exactly where the party of lower taxes should be.

“Just a few weeks ago, Nicola Willis was talking about ‘no new taxes on working people’ – a fudge that left the door wide open to new taxes on businesses, motorists, property owners and investors.

“Taxpayers didn’t buy it, and neither did we. We’ve been campaigning hard for National to drop the weasel words and restore the unequivocal commitment to no new taxes.

“Thousands of our supporters have been emailing National Party MPs and candidates this week to tell them to ditch the fudge and recommit to ‘no new taxes’.

“Today, Christopher Luxon and Nicola Willis have done exactly that. Credit where it’s due: they listened, changed course, and taxpayers are the winners.

“This also restores a clear dividing line this election. National and ACT have now both ruled out new taxes, while Labour, the Greens, Te Pāti Māori and The Opportunity Party are lining up new ways to tax New Zealanders.

“The challenge for National now is making the numbers work - but that will be easy so long as they focus on cutting back Covid-era spending.

“Today is a policy victory worth celebrating. No asterisks. No clever qualifications. No new taxes.

“Welcome home.”
